If you search your start menu (sorry Windows XP users) for "Crash" you should see "View reliability history". Open the app and look at "Application Failures". Find your MW:O crashes and "View Technical Details". You can post those here to help PGI.

Example:

Using the bold data above, devs can realize that exception code 0xc0000374 is STATUS_HEAP_CORRUPTION, that means memory access violated. Likely caused by a failed malloc call not being checked before being dereferenced somewhere in StackHash or being passed into StackHash.

You may or may not be suffering from file corruption (resulting from memory corruption). Check (via the test feature of) ALL of the .pak files in the MWO folder (think of them as zip files of some sort). If the test comes back with errors, you need to download the correct/non-corrupt copy of the files.
